Lead Data Engineer (GCP & BigQuery)
📍 Location: Remote (USA)
💼 Employment Type: W2 Only
🧑 💻 Experience Required: 7–8 Years
We are looking for an experienced Lead Data Engineer with strong expertise in Google Cloud Platform (GCP) and BigQuery to join our growing team. This is an excellent opportunity to work on enterprise-scale cloud data platforms, build high-performance data pipelines, and enable advanced analytics for large-scale business initiatives.
Key Responsibilities
• Design, develop, and maintain scalable data pipelines using Google Cloud Platform (GCP) services.
• Build and optimize data models and schemas in BigQuery for high-performance analytics.
• Develop robust ETL/ELT pipelines for structured and unstructured data.
• Implement data partitioning, clustering, and query optimization strategies in BigQuery.
• Utilize GCP services such as BigQuery, Dataflow, Cloud Composer, and Pub/Sub to build cloud-native data solutions.
• Interpret and convert SQL and CCL scripts into optimized BigQuery implementations with seamless GCP integration.
• Collaborate with cross-functional teams to support enterprise data integration and analytics initiatives.
• Ensure data quality, scalability, reliability, and performance across cloud data platforms.
Required Skills
• 7–8 years of hands-on experience in Data Engineering.
• Strong expertise in Google Cloud Platform (GCP).
• Extensive experience with BigQuery development and optimization.
• Hands-on experience with Dataflow, Cloud Composer, and Pub/Sub.
• Strong experience designing and implementing ETL/ELT pipelines.
• Advanced SQL skills with experience in query optimization.
• Experience converting legacy SQL/CCL scripts into BigQuery solutions.
• Strong understanding of data modeling, performance tuning, and cloud-based analytics.
